Liverpool’s ability to dominate matches without fully controlling outcomes has become a familiar theme, and the latest Anfield draw offered another example of how fine margins continue to hurt us.
Despite 32 shots, an xG of 2.95 and 76 touches in the opposition box, we were held to a frustrating 1–1 draw by Burnley, with a single defensive lapse again proving costly.
